Abhyanga is a rejuvenating full-body massage that incorporates medicated oils specific to the unique constitution of the individual and the season. It is particularly effective to stimulate and strengthen the lymphatic system, pacify the nervous system, optimise blood circulation, enhance the body’s innate detox mechanisms, internally lubricate, and much more.
